Kendo UI

Kendo UI

Kendo UI is an HTML5 user interface framework for building responsive web apps. It includes a library of UI widgets like grids, charts, editors and more along with data binding and globalization support.

Amexio

Amexio

Amexio is a low-code application development platform that allows building web and mobile apps quickly with drag-and-drop components and minimal coding. It has ready-made templates, widgets, and plugins for faster development.
